Output 12966949eb090c96b44e38536fd795171142af0cf3f35020c0f3b50e2cc0f77b:26

value
22519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f43d222b3d1c236f6cd609dc21d87d3925cd7d4c OP_EQUAL
address
3PxS2yhus9d3tCHaf8woBmaoNXN1FsL1T2
transaction
12966949eb090c96b44e38536fd795171142af0cf3f35020c0f3b50e2cc0f77b
spent
true